Description
The body of a bus operator from Lübeck is found in a parked car, in front of Nora’s house of all places. Is this a message from the murderer?
Together with Inspector Simon Brandt from the CID she investigates the social circles of the victim, Thorsten Jensen. A young Turkish employee of the victim, Murat Kaymaz, has been on the run since the night of the crime and looks likely to leave the country.
But suspicions are also raised with regard to former coach driver Niels Franke. Nora finds more and more evidence that Thorsten Jensen and Murat Kaymaz have more in common than just their job, and that Jensen was involved in illegal activities with his bus company. The case seems to have a greater dimension than initially thought. Eventually, Simon and Nora need the help of Nora’s supervisor Jan Geissler with whom Nora often argues, and with whom she is involved in a secret affair.
